Profile Description: Field Engineer is responsible for applying engineering knowledge and experience to support planning, execution, and management of field projects. The role will require the best practices and knowledge of internal or external experience in the field engineering discipline.
Job Overview:
Field Engineer applies their conceptual knowledge of field experience and with a moderate level of guidance and direction from colleagues and leadership. He / She is responsible for solving a range of straightforward field / yard related issues and analyzing possible solutions using the company’s standard procedures and processes. Field Engineer understands key business drivers and applies the acquired knowledge to solve problems through analysis of possible solutions using technical experience, judgment, and precedents.
Job Responsibility: Ensure that all work is carried out safely in compliance with Quality, Health, Safety, & Environment policies and procedures. Readiness to travel offshore for job execution, including willingness to be at onshore site as required. Recommend changes in the technical details and drawings where these may result in safe operations and clarity on information in the installation procedures. Develop the vessel layout and barge loadout plans for the transportation of materials, equipment and structures to offshore to facilitate safe and timely installation, Actively participate in project Constructability sessions, Readiness reviews, Hazard Identification studies or Job Safety Analysis as applicable and communicate to implement the recommendations. Review and retain project drawings and documents, report the discrepancies, errors and omissions concerning the information required to perform the work. Ensure the work is within the capabilities of the proposed equipment. Prepare offshore installation procedures as per the Company Procedures and Processes. As a minimum, the procedure(s) will outline the following: Methods, techniques, and practices to be used to perform work The sequences to be used to perform work Installation aids, temporary works, and consumables required to perform the work Prepare material list covering the construction materials and project consumables and liaise with the project coordinator for the procurement. Issue “Loadout Lists” applicable to the work based on the recommended practice. Coordinate with Marine, E&M, Welding, Quality, HSES, Survey & ROV, Diving Departments and Subcontractors as per offshore scope execution requirements to ensure that necessary equipment and personnel are available and ready to be deployed for the project. Witness/inspect pre-rigging, loadouts, and sea fastening, and acknowledge the receipt of fabricated structures, line pipes, and other materials to be installed offshore. Developing checklists and inspecting loadouts as per Company Procedures. Coordinate with the Production Engineers and verify loadouts of fabricated items for the project. Coordinate with the logistics team for inputs on materials, structures, equipment loaded out for cargo movements from one location to another either by ship / barge / trucks, etc. Liaise with the customer representative and various subcontractor representatives at the offshore site and with the Operations Engineer.
Qualifications: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ering. 3-5 years of offshore installation experience. Knowledge in Auto CAD or similar tools. Adequate knowledge of design and offshore project execution. Basic knowledge in Microsoft tools like Word, Excel, PowerPoint etc. and any 3D software experience. Strong analytical and problem-solving abilities. Willingness to travel to different job sites and work in various environmental conditions as required.
